This 08/12/13 OGJ "piece" was my "introduction" to Pioneer Natural Resources.

OGJ had an article (a sort of an end-of-year "wrap-up" / did you know ? - piece) ... that listed the ten most copied and / or e-mailed or "tweeted" (on "Twitter") articles from 2013, and ...

this "Wolfcamp play dwarfs Bakken, Eagle Ford" article was the number 1 article.

(So ... it was probably many other peoples' "introduction" to Pioneer Natural Resources.)

Also -- right after Pioneer "made their splash" at the Unconventional Resources Technology Conference,

"all of a sudden" ... I noticed hearing about Pioneer / Spraberry Wolfcamp in Barrons, on CNBC (repeatedly), in John Mauldin's (widely circulated) e-mail service, and ( I think) also on Bloomberg TV.

PXD shares ran up to their all-time record high of roughly $227.00 in late October, 2013 ... I think -- mainly as a result of all of the publicity.

Surprisingly, this "bombshell" comment :

"50 billion boe in recoverable reserves"

has now been "superseded" by PXD's statement (recently) of : 75 billion boe.

BUT ...

this time, I never heard about it from any of "the usual sources," but only noticed it when "slogging" through the PDF from a recent Pioneer presentation.

(So, therefore, the shares of PXD have not done anything particularly interesting lately.)
